HEAT TREATMENT METHOD OF OXIDE SUPERCONDUCTIVE WIRE |
摘要 |
PROBLEM TO BE SOLVED: To provide a high critical current by preventing swell or crack of a sheath and large bubbles generated in an oxide superconductive substance caused by gas emission from the inside of the sheath in heat-treating an oxide superconductive wire using Bi-2212 particles and by surely orienting the crystal of the Bi-2212 particles. SOLUTION: Firstly the oxide superconductive wire is exposed in a temperature range higher than a temperature for emitting gaseous oxygen from the inside of the sheath in raising temperature and lower than the melting point of the Bi-2212 particles to sufficiently emit gas, thereafter rapidly heated to a temperature higher than the melting point of the Bi-2212 particles at high speed once, thereafter rapidly cooled to a temperature range lower than the solidifying point of the Bi-2212 oxide super conductive particles and higher than a temperature for growing the crystal of the Bi-2212 particles, and cooled to ordinary temperature after the crystal of the Bi-2212 particles is grown and its orientation is aligned in that temperature range.
